双歧杆菌菊芋复合汁增菌培养基的优化筛选

The Optimization of Reproducible Jerusalem Artichoke Juice Medium for Bifidobacteria

【摘要】 以菊芋为主要原料,以两歧双歧杆菌(Bifidobacterium bifidus,Bbm)和长双歧杆菌(Bifidobacteriu.longum,Blm)为试验菌株,研究了菊芋汁基础培养基中添加单一营养因子对Bbm细胞生长量的影响。利用正交试验优化筛选出Bbm菊芋复合汁增菌培养基;利用优选的菊芋复合汁增菌培养基对Blm进行验证性增菌试验。结果表明:大豆蛋白胨、牛肉浸膏、酵母膏、玉米浆可显著促进Bbm的细胞增殖(P﹤0.01),而磷酸氢二钾既能促进Bbm生长,又有缓冲培养基pH值的作用;利用L934筛选出Bbm菊芋复合汁增菌培养基的最佳配比是:在10Brix菊芋汁中添加0.6%大豆蛋白胨、0.9%牛肉浸膏、0.3%酵母膏、0.4%玉米浆、0.2%磷酸氢二钾。在菊芋复合汁增菌培养基中,经37℃培养12h,Bbm活菌数6.80×109cfu/mL,Blm活菌数6.65×109cfu/mL,较对照菊芋汁培养基的活菌数分别提高了13.5倍和7.63倍;较实验室常用的改良MRS培养基的成本降低了2770元/t。

【Abstract】 Jerusalem artichoke was chosen as main raw material. Bbm and Blm were used as experimental strains. Effects of adding different nutriments in Jerusalem artichoke juice(JAJ)on the growth of Bbm were examined. The optimum enrichment medium of Bbm was screened by orthogonal test. Blm was validated in the optimum enrichment medium. The results showed that soya peptone,beef extract,yeast extract,maize hydrolyzates in JAJ could promot the growth of Bbm(P﹤0.01),and the addition of K2HPO4 not only could promote the growth of Bbm but also play a role to buffer the medium pH. The formula of optimum enrichment medium was obtained by L934 orthogonal test,which consisted of soya peptone 0.6%,beef extract 0.9%,yeast extract 0.3%,maize hydrolyzates 0.4%,K2HPO4 0.2% in 10 Brix JAJ,and the live counts cultivated in the optimum enrichment medium for 12 h at 37 ℃ were 7.65×109 cfu/mL of Bbm and 6.65×109 cfu/mL of Blm,compared with control,live counts in JAJ were increased by 13.46 and 7.63 times. The cost was decreased 2 770$/t compared with modified MRS medium used in lab.
